Abstract

This invention discloses an airflow longitudinal stretching linen fabric leveling structure and its leveling process, including a positioning base, a top connecting frame, a lower support block, an upper leveling block, a suction component, and a lifting component. The invention uses the lifting component to drive the upper leveling block downwards and clamp the linen fabric, allowing the linen fabric to be transported within the leveling zone formed between the upper leveling block and the lower support block. The suction component draws airflow through the strip-shaped suction port of the upper leveling block, causing the linen fabric to be drawn upwards through the airflow at the suction port, generating an upward longitudinal tension. Thus, the linen fabric can be leveled both by being clamped and leveled by the upper and lower support blocks and by being drawn upwards through the airflow at the strip-shaped suction port, generating an upward longitudinal tension for leveling.

Technical Field

[0001] This invention belongs to the field of linen fabric processing technology, and particularly relates to an airflow longitudinal stretching linen fabric leveling structure and its leveling process. Background Technology

[0002] Linen fabric is a textile made from natural fibers, primarily from the fibers of the flax plant. It is popular for its unique texture and feel, offering excellent moisture absorption and breathability for a comfortable wearing experience, especially in summer. However, due to its unique fiber properties, linen knitted fabrics are prone to creases and wrinkles during production, transportation, and use. Therefore, it generally requires leveling. Current methods typically use two clamping blocks to hold and transport the linen fabric, pressing it against the blocks for leveling. However, this method is ineffective, often requiring multiple passes to achieve the desired leveling effect. Therefore, existing methods are inefficient and require upgrading to improve both the leveling effect and efficiency. Summary of the Invention

[0021] The invention will now be described in further det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.

[0022]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, an airflow longitudinal stretching linen fabric leveling structure includes a positioning base 1, a top connecting frame 2, a lower support block 3, an upper leveling block 4, a suction assembly 5, and a lifting assembly 6. The lower support block 3 is installed on the upper side of the positioning base 1. The upper leveling block 4 is installed directly above the lower support block 3. A leveling section 9 is formed between the upper leveling block 4 and the lower support block 3. A vertically penetrating strip-shaped suction port 41 is provided in the middle of the upper leveling block 4. The top connecting frame 2 is installed above the positioning base 1. The suction assembly 5 is installed on the top connecting frame 2. The upper side of the strip-shaped suction port 41 is connected to the suction assembly 5. The lifting assembly 6 is installed on the top connecting frame 2. The lifting assembly 6 controls the vertical movement of the upper leveling block 4.

[0023]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, to facilitate the suction of airflow from the strip-shaped suction port 41, the suction assembly 5 further includes an upper vent 51, an upper branch pipe 52, a stretching pipe 53, a diverter pipe 54, a suction pipe 55, and a suction device 56. The suction device 56 is installed on the top connecting frame 2. The suction pipe 55 is connected to the suction device 56. The lower end of the suction pipe 55 extends to the bottom of the top connecting frame 2. The lower end of the suction pipe 55 is provided with diverter pipes 54 distributed front and back, and multiple stretching pipes 53 are evenly installed from front to back on the lower side of the diverter pipes 54. The upper vent 51 is installed on the upper side of the strip-shaped suction port 41 of the upper leveling block 4. Multiple upper branch pipes 52 are evenly installed from front to back on the upper end of the upper vent 51. The stretching pipes 53 and the upper branch pipes 52 are connected one-to-one.

[0024] like Figures 1 to 5As shown, to facilitate the up-and-down driving control of the upper leveling block 4, the lifting assembly 6 further includes a power motor 61, a rotating shaft 62, and an upper extension support rod 63; an upper extension support rod 63 is installed on each of the upper ends of the upper leveling block 4; a power motor 61 is installed on each of the two sides of the top connecting frame 2, and the power motor 61 drives the upper extension support rod 63 to move up and down through the rotating shaft 62. Furthermore, the lifting assembly 6 also includes a power stud 64, a floating block 65, and a positioning frame 66; a positioning frame 66 is installed on each of the lower sides of the top connecting frame 2; a longitudinal track 661 is provided on the positioning frame 66; a floating block 65 is installed on the upper end of each upper extension support rod 63; the floating block 65 is slidably installed on the longitudinal track 661; the lower end of the rotating shaft 62 on the lower side of the power motor 61 is connected to the power stud 64, the power stud 64 rotates downward and passes through the longitudinal track 661, and the power stud 64 is threadedly connected to the floating block 65.

[0025]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, in order to facilitate the adjustment of the airflow suction width to adapt to the width of the linen fabric, a suction area adjustment component 7 is further included; the suction area adjustment component 7 includes an adjustment plate 71, an adjustment column 72, and an adjustment handle 73; a through-channel 42 is installed on the front and rear sides of the upper leveling block 4, and an adjustment plate 71 is slidably installed in the through-channel 42, with the inner end of the adjustment plate 71 extending into the strip-shaped suction port 41; an adjustment column 72 is rotatably installed on the upper end of the adjustment plate 71, and an adjustment handle 73 is installed on the outer end of the adjustment column 72, with the adjustment handle 73 located outside the upper leveling block 4, the adjustment handle 73 driving the adjustment column 72 to rotate, and the rotation of the adjustment column 72 driving the adjustment plate 71 to move relatively. Furthermore, the suction area adjustment assembly 7 also includes a sliding block 74 and a linkage rod 75; the upper side of the through channel 42 is provided with a sliding slot 43; the upper side of the outer end of the adjustment plate 71 is connected to the sliding block 74, and the sliding block 74 is slidably engaged in the sliding slot 43; the adjustment column 72 is rotatably installed in the sliding slot 43 and threadedly connected to the sliding block 74, and the two adjustment columns 72 are connected by the linkage rod 75.

[0026]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, to facilitate leveling, heating devices 8 are provided inside both sides of the upper leveling block 4. Furthermore, a guide pipe 21 is provided on the front side of the top connecting frame 2; multiple spray pipes 22 are evenly provided on the outer side of the guide pipe 21; and an external water pipe 23 is provided on the upper side of the guide pipe 21.

[0027] like Figures 1 to 5As shown, for ease of assembly, the positioning base 1 is further provided with support columns 11 on both sides, front and back, and a top connecting frame 2 is installed on the upper end of the support columns 11. Furthermore, the lower ends of the lower support block 3 are connected to the positioning base 1 on both sides through positioning columns 31.

[0028] like Figures 1 to 5 As shown, a leveling process for a longitudinal stretching linen fabric leveling structure using airflow includes the following steps: The linen fabric 99 is conveyed above the lower support block 3. The upper leveling block 4 is driven downward by the lifting component 6 to clamp the linen fabric 99, so that the linen fabric 99 is conveyed in the leveling interval 9 formed between the upper leveling block 4 and the lower support block 3. The suction component 5 draws airflow through the strip-shaped suction port 41 of the upper leveling block 4, so that when the linen fabric 99 passes through the strip-shaped suction port 41, the airflow from the strip-shaped suction port 41 can draw upward, generating an upward longitudinal tension on the linen fabric 99. In this way, the linen fabric 99 can be leveled by being clamped by the upper leveling block 4 and the lower support block 3, and can also be leveled by the upward suction from the strip-shaped suction port 41, generating an upward longitudinal tension on the linen fabric 99.

[0029] The present invention uses a lifting component 6 to drive the upper leveling block 4 to move downward and clamp the linen fabric 99, so that the linen fabric 99 is transported in the leveling zone 9 formed between the upper leveling block 4 and the lower support block 3. The suction component 5 draws airflow through the strip-shaped suction port 41 of the upper leveling block 4, so that when the linen fabric 99 passes through the strip-shaped suction port 41, the airflow in the strip-shaped suction port 41 can draw upward and generate an upward longitudinal tension on the linen fabric 99. In this way, the linen fabric 99 can be both leveled by being clamped by the upper leveling block 4 and the lower support block 3, and can also be leveled by drawing upward through the airflow in the strip-shaped suction port 41 and generating an upward longitudinal tension on the linen fabric 99.

[0030] The present invention can drive the positions of the two adjustment plates 71 relative to each other, and adjust the width of the strip suction port 41 through the two adjustment plates 71. In this way, the width of airflow suction can be adjusted, which can be reasonably adjusted for linen fabrics of different widths, making it flexible and convenient to use.
